//------------------------------------------------------------------------------ //// Copyright (c) Microsoft Corporation. All rights reserved. // //----------------------------------------------------------------------------- namespace System.Windows.Forms { using System; using System.Drawing; using System.Diagnostics.CodeAnalysis; using System.Windows.Forms.Internal; using System.Windows.Forms.VisualStyles; using Microsoft.Win32; ////// /// public sealed class RadioButtonRenderer { //Make this per-thread, so that different threads can safely use these methods. [ThreadStatic] private static VisualStyleRenderer visualStyleRenderer = null; private static readonly VisualStyleElement RadioElement = VisualStyleElement.Button.RadioButton.UncheckedNormal; private static bool renderMatchingApplicationState = true; //cannot instantiate private RadioButtonRenderer() { } ////// This is a rendering class for the RadioButton control. It works downlevel too (obviously /// without visual styles applied.) /// ////// /// public static bool RenderMatchingApplicationState { get { return renderMatchingApplicationState; } set { renderMatchingApplicationState = value; } } private static bool RenderWithVisualStyles { get { return (!renderMatchingApplicationState || Application.RenderWithVisualStyles); } } ////// If this property is true, then the renderer will use the setting from Application.RenderWithVisualStyles to /// determine how to render. /// If this property is false, the renderer will always render with visualstyles. /// ////// /// public static bool IsBackgroundPartiallyTransparent(RadioButtonState state) { if (RenderWithVisualStyles) { InitializeRenderer((int)state); return visualStyleRenderer.IsBackgroundPartiallyTransparent(); } else { return false; //for downlevel, this is false } } ////// Returns true if the background corresponding to the given state is partially transparent, else false. /// ////// /// [ SuppressMessage("Microsoft.Design", "CA1011:ConsiderPassingBaseTypesAsParameters") // Using Graphics instead of IDeviceContext intentionally ] public static void DrawParentBackground(Graphics g, Rectangle bounds, Control childControl) { if (RenderWithVisualStyles) { InitializeRenderer(0); visualStyleRenderer.DrawParentBackground(g, bounds, childControl); } } ////// This is just a convenience wrapper for VisualStyleRenderer.DrawThemeParentBackground. For downlevel, /// this isn't required and does nothing. /// ////// /// public static void DrawRadioButton(Graphics g, Point glyphLocation, RadioButtonState state) { Rectangle glyphBounds = new Rectangle(glyphLocation, GetGlyphSize(g, state)); if (RenderWithVisualStyles) { InitializeRenderer((int)state); visualStyleRenderer.DrawBackground(g, glyphBounds); } else { ControlPaint.DrawRadioButton(g, glyphBounds, ConvertToButtonState(state)); } } ////// Renders a RadioButton control. /// ////// /// public static void DrawRadioButton(Graphics g, Point glyphLocation, Rectangle textBounds, string radioButtonText, Font font, bool focused, RadioButtonState state) { DrawRadioButton(g, glyphLocation, textBounds, radioButtonText, font, TextFormatFlags.HorizontalCenter | TextFormatFlags.VerticalCenter | TextFormatFlags.SingleLine, focused, state); } ////// Renders a RadioButton control. /// ////// /// public static void DrawRadioButton(Graphics g, Point glyphLocation, Rectangle textBounds, string radioButtonText, Font font, TextFormatFlags flags, bool focused, RadioButtonState state) { Rectangle glyphBounds = new Rectangle(glyphLocation, GetGlyphSize(g, state)); Color textColor; if (RenderWithVisualStyles) { InitializeRenderer((int)state); visualStyleRenderer.DrawBackground(g, glyphBounds); textColor = visualStyleRenderer.GetColor(ColorProperty.TextColor); } else { ControlPaint.DrawRadioButton(g, glyphBounds, ConvertToButtonState(state)); textColor = SystemColors.ControlText; } TextRenderer.DrawText(g, radioButtonText, font, textBounds, textColor, flags); if (focused) { ControlPaint.DrawFocusRectangle(g, textBounds); } } ////// Renders a RadioButton control. /// ////// /// public static void DrawRadioButton(Graphics g, Point glyphLocation, Rectangle textBounds, string radioButtonText, Font font, Image image, Rectangle imageBounds, bool focused, RadioButtonState state) { DrawRadioButton(g, glyphLocation, textBounds, radioButtonText, font, TextFormatFlags.HorizontalCenter | TextFormatFlags.VerticalCenter | TextFormatFlags.SingleLine, image, imageBounds, focused, state); } ////// Renders a RadioButton control. /// ////// /// public static void DrawRadioButton(Graphics g, Point glyphLocation, Rectangle textBounds, string radioButtonText, Font font, TextFormatFlags flags, Image image, Rectangle imageBounds, bool focused, RadioButtonState state) { Rectangle glyphBounds = new Rectangle(glyphLocation, GetGlyphSize(g, state)); Color textColor; if (RenderWithVisualStyles) { InitializeRenderer((int)state); //Keep this drawing order! It matches default drawing order. visualStyleRenderer.DrawImage(g, imageBounds, image); visualStyleRenderer.DrawBackground(g, glyphBounds); textColor = visualStyleRenderer.GetColor(ColorProperty.TextColor); } else { g.DrawImage(image, imageBounds); ControlPaint.DrawRadioButton(g, glyphBounds, ConvertToButtonState(state)); textColor = SystemColors.ControlText; } TextRenderer.DrawText(g, radioButtonText, font, textBounds, textColor, flags); if (focused) { ControlPaint.DrawFocusRectangle(g, textBounds); } } ////// Renders a RadioButton control. /// ////// /// [ SuppressMessage("Microsoft.Design", "CA1011:ConsiderPassingBaseTypesAsParameters") // Using Graphics instead of IDeviceContext intentionally ] public static Size GetGlyphSize(Graphics g, RadioButtonState state) { if (RenderWithVisualStyles) { InitializeRenderer((int)state); return visualStyleRenderer.GetPartSize(g, ThemeSizeType.Draw); } return new Size(13, 13); } internal static ButtonState ConvertToButtonState(RadioButtonState state) { switch (state) { case RadioButtonState.CheckedNormal: case RadioButtonState.CheckedHot: return ButtonState.Checked; case RadioButtonState.CheckedPressed: return (ButtonState.Checked | ButtonState.Pushed); case RadioButtonState.CheckedDisabled: return (ButtonState.Checked | ButtonState.Inactive); case RadioButtonState.UncheckedPressed: return ButtonState.Pushed; case RadioButtonState.UncheckedDisabled: return ButtonState.Inactive; default: return ButtonState.Normal; } } internal static RadioButtonState ConvertFromButtonState(ButtonState state, bool isHot) { if ((state & ButtonState.Checked) == ButtonState.Checked) { if ((state & ButtonState.Pushed) == ButtonState.Pushed) { return RadioButtonState.CheckedPressed; } else if ((state & ButtonState.Inactive) == ButtonState.Inactive) { return RadioButtonState.CheckedDisabled; } else if (isHot) { return RadioButtonState.CheckedHot; } return RadioButtonState.CheckedNormal; } else { //unchecked if ((state & ButtonState.Pushed) == ButtonState.Pushed) { return RadioButtonState.UncheckedPressed; } else if ((state & ButtonState.Inactive) == ButtonState.Inactive) { return RadioButtonState.UncheckedDisabled; } else if (isHot) { return RadioButtonState.UncheckedHot; } return RadioButtonState.UncheckedNormal; } } private static void InitializeRenderer(int state) { if (visualStyleRenderer == null) { visualStyleRenderer = new VisualStyleRenderer(RadioElement.ClassName, RadioElement.Part, state); } else { visualStyleRenderer.SetParameters(RadioElement.ClassName, RadioElement.Part, state); } } } } // File provided for Reference Use Only by Microsoft Corporation (c) 2007./// Returns the size of the RadioButton glyph. /// ///
